Weave Sync
The first component of Weave that's ready for testing is Weave Sync, a prototype that encrypts and securely synchronizes the Firefox experience across multiple browsers, so that your desktop, laptop, and mobile phone can all work together. It currently supports continuous synchronization of your bookmarks, browsing history, saved passwords and tabs.
- Get the same results on the Smart Location Bar on each of your Firefox browsers, so you can get to your favorite sites with just a few keystrokes
- Continue what you were doing: have the ability to open any tab you have open on any of your Firefox browsers
- Keep the same list of bookmarks on all of your Firefox browsers
- Easily sign in to all your favorite sites using your saved passwords (this is especially handy on mobile phones, where it’s hard to type in complex passwords)
- Do it all securely: Weave Sync encrypts user data before uploading it to Mozilla’s servers, so that only you can access your data
Getting Started
- Step 1. Make sure you are running the latest Firefox 3.5 beta
- Step 2. Download and install the latest development milestone of the Weave client.
- Step 3. Open the Weave menu in the Tools menu or the bottom-right of the status-bar and select 'Sign in' to start syncing with Weave!
